There are also a variety of styles, such as an L-shaped sectional or a U-shaped one. A L-shaped sectional consists of two sections that together make an L shape while a U-shaped sectional has three sections that are one in the middle and two on either side. It is important to determine the space you have before purchasing any furniture, no matter the size or shape. As a rule, you should leave a foot between your sectional sofa and any furniture or walls in order for you to recline completely.

You'll want to decide if you prefer an reclining sectional with a manual mechanism or one that is powered. A manual sectional requires you to manually pull an arm on the side to recline. A power sectional, on the other hand, allows users to hit a button and slide into the desired recliner. In addition to the power reclining options that are available on these kinds of sofas, there are also plenty of storage options to store all your favourite accessories. Usually, these are found on every armrest These storage spaces are ideal for storing items that you often use, such as remote controls and snacks. Some of these sofas come with a center console with a large storage space in the middle and a drawer underneath for smaller items.
